entropy-flux/TorchSystem
TorchSystem is a Python library that provides a domain-driven, event-driven architecture for building and compiling PyTorch neural networks. It introduces a Compiler pipeline for model construction, a registry for metadata and serialization, and service components like Publisher/Subscriber and Producer/Consumer for decoupled logic. The system supports dependency injection and lifecycle management to facilitate complex training workflows and distributed scenarios.
